两个孩子政策如何影响晚产妇 (AMA) 妇女的剖腹产:使用罗布森分类系统

概括
剖腹产率在中国的两子政策下,随着母亲年龄的提高,剖腹产率显著增加. 年龄较大的母亲,特别是40岁以上的母亲,面临更高的风险,特别是在特定的罗布森组.

背景情况:
- 中国实施双子政策影响了母亲人口统计.
- 先进的孕产妇年龄 (AMA),通常定义为35岁或以上,与产科风险增加有关.
- 剖腹产 (CS) 仍然是一个重要的分娩方法,在全球和根据人口因素的不同率.
研究的目的:
- 调查母亲晚年和剖腹产率之间的关联.
- 在中国的两个孩子政策的背景下,分析与孕产妇年龄有关的CS趋势.
- 确定特定的产科群体,有助于在老年母亲中提高CS率.
主要方法:
- 通过使用东人民医院 (2017-2020) 的数据进行了一项回顾性队列研究.
- 包括20岁及以上的女性,具有特定的妊娠年龄和出生体重标准.
- 用修改的罗布森分类系统分析了剖腹产率和贡献率,并通过千平方测试和患病率比较进行统计比较.
主要成果:
- 在47654名女性中,整体CS率为40.64%.
- 与年轻的母亲 (36.10%) 相比,35-39岁和40岁以上的母亲的CS率显著更高 (分别为57.90%和64.75%).
- 40岁以上的女性在罗布森组1中患CS的可能性是3倍,在组10中患CS的可能性是1.76倍;组2'也在AMA组中显示出显著更高的CS率.
结论:
- 剖腹产率显示出明显的上升趋势,因为在两个孩子政策下,母亲的年龄在增加.
- 修改后的罗布森分类突出了AMA女性的特定高风险群体,包括原发性妇女,子宫痕妇女和多胎妊娠妇女.
- 建议针对这些已识别的高风险AMA子组提供有针对性的关注和管理策略,以潜在地减轻CS率.
